Small groups, a highly skilled and entertaining staff, the best available equipment, and a never before heard of "teen hostel" atmosphere makes a stay at WaterMonkey something you will definitely want to add to your summer plans. Whether you are a total beginner or have been shredding the wake since you could walk, WaterMonkey has a place for you.

| Additional Information |
Camp Type: Residential
Year Established: 2011
Gender: Coed
Age of Campers: 14 to 18 years old
Cost/Week: $1001.00-$2000.00/wk
Religious Affiliation: None
Camp Owner(s): Evan Goldner
Camp Director(s): Evan Goldner
Nearest Large City: New Durham
Camp Focus:
Sports Camps: Surfing
Sports Camps: Wakeboarding
Sports Camps: Water Sports
Sports Camps: Waterskiing
Sports Activities:
Surfing Wakeboarding Waterskiing Water Sports
Adventure Activities:
Mountain Biking Sailing
